Vibrant Veggie Slaw with Zesty Vinaigrette
This refreshing veggie slaw is a delightful departure from the traditional cabbage varieties. Bursting with color and crunch, it features a medley of fresh vegetables that soak in a tangy, sweet-tart vinaigrette overnight. The flavors deepen as the slaw marinates, creating a dish that's perfect as a side for casseroles or as a light lunch accompaniment to sandwiches. Vibrant Veggie Slaw with Zesty Vinaigrette instructions

Ingredients

French style green beans 1 (14 ounce) can (drained)
White corn 2 (14 ounce) cans (drained)
Red pepper 1 (diced)
Green pepper 1 (diced)
Celery 4 stalks (diced (approximately 1 1/2 cups))
Cider vinegar 3/4 cup
Canola oil 1/2 cup
Sugar 3/4 cup
Fresh ground pepper 1/4 teaspoon
Salt 1/2 teaspoon

Instructions

1
Start by preparing the vinaigrette: In a small saucepan over medium heat, combine the cider vinegar, canola oil, and sugar.
2
Bring the mixture to a boil, then lower the heat and let it simmer for about 3 minutes, stirring occasionally until the sugar is dissolved.
3
Remove the saucepan from the heat and immediately pour the hot vinaigrette over the chopped vegetables in a large mixing bowl. This will help to slightly blanch the raw vegetables, preserving their vibrant color and crunch.
4
Drain the canned vegetables and add them to the mixing bowl with the fresh veggies.
5
Sprinkle the mixture with salt and fresh ground pepper, then toss everything together until well combined.
6
Cover the slaw and refrigerate it overnight to let the flavors meld together. While itโ€™s best after marinating, you can enjoy some right away if you canโ€™t resist!
7
Before serving, for an extra touch, you can slice a fresh avocado and arrange it on top of the slaw.
